What is a Mitsubishi RVR N10 airbag control unit?
The Mitsubishi RVR N10 airbag control unit is the central electronic module of the safety restraint system (SRS), responsible for the precise control and monitoring of all airbags and seatbelt pretensioners in the vehicle. It detects accidents, stores important crash data, and initiates the deployment of the safety systems to protect the occupants.
This specialized electronic control unit was developed primarily for the Mitsubishi RVR N10 series. It integrates comprehensive fault diagnostics to ensure the continuous functionality of the airbag system.
Power is supplied via the vehicle's 12V electrical system, with internal fuses protecting the module. Communication interfaces such as the CAN bus enable data exchange with other vehicle systems.
Why is the Mitsubishi RVR N10 airbag control unit defective?
The Mitsubishi RVR N10 airbag control unit often malfunctions because it stores crash data after an accident, internal circuits are damaged, or communication errors occur. A malfunction requires urgent Mitsubishi RVR N10 airbag control unit repair, as safety functionality is otherwise compromised.
A common cause of failure is the storage of crash data after an accident, which puts the control unit into a locked state. In such cases, a module reset is essential, often as part of a professional Mitsubishi RVR N10 airbag control unit repair.
Internal components can be damaged by age, overvoltage, or moisture, leading to complete system failure. This is often indicated by an illuminated airbag warning light and indicates a serious defect.
Communication problems with other vehicle systems or wiring issues can also make the control unit appear faulty. A precise diagnosis is crucial for a successful repair to resolve the failure.
Common error codes for Mitsubishi RVR N10 airbag control unit repair
During a Mitsubishi RVR N10 airbag control unit repair, typical error codes such as B1000 or B1499:E0 are read, which indicate internal control unit defects or stored crash data. These codes are crucial for a precise diagnosis and the necessary restoration of system function.
- B1000 → Control unit communication error → Indicates a faulty connection or internal defect in the airbag control unit.
- B1207 → Passenger Airbag Indicator Circuit Shorted → Indicates a short in the passenger airbag warning indicator circuit, often in the control module itself.
- B1402 → Driver Airbag Squib Grounding Problem → Indicates a driver airbag deployment grounding problem caused by wiring or internal control module failure.
- B1499:E0 → Crash data stored → Means that the control unit has recorded accident information and needs to be processed before a reset.
